How do I properly use a jack stand to ensure safety?
To properly use a jack stand for safety, follow these steps:
Choose a level surface: Make sure the surface is level and solid to prevent the jack stand from sinking or tipping over.
Use a floor jack: Use a floor jack to lift the vehicle and place it on the jack stand. Do not rely on the jack alone to support the vehicle.
Locate the jack points: Locate the recommended jack points in the owner's manual or on the vehicle. These are the areas where the jack stand should be placed.
Adjust the jack stand height: Adjust the height of the jack stand to match the height of the jack point. Make sure the stand is fully extended and locked in place.
Place the jack stand: Place the jack stand under the jack point and ensure it is securely in place.
Lower the vehicle: Slowly lower the vehicle onto the jack stand and make sure it is stable.
Repeat the process: Repeat the process for each jack point and use at least two jack stands to support the vehicle.
Test the stability: Give the vehicle a gentle shake to ensure it is stable and secure before working underneath it.
Remember to always follow the manufacturer's instructions and use caution when working on a vehicle.
What materials are jack stands made of and which one is the best?
Jack stands are typically made of steel, aluminum, or cast iron. Steel is the most common material used for jack stands due to its strength and durability. Aluminum is also a popular choice as it is lightweight and corrosion-resistant. Cast iron is less common but is known for its strength and stability. The best material for jack stands depends on the specific needs and preferences of the user. Steel is a reliable and affordable option, while aluminum is ideal for those who prioritize portability. Cast iron is the strongest option but may be heavier and more expensive.
